ray.rllib.core.models.catalog.Catalog._determine_components_hook#

Catalog._determine_components_hook()[源代码]#

决策树钩子,供子类覆盖。

默认情况下,此方法执行决策树,以确定目录构建的组件。您可以通过覆盖此方法或通过向子类的构造函数添加内容来扩展组件。

如果你不想使用这里确定的默认组件,请重写此方法。如果你想使用它们但添加额外的组件,你应该在你的实现开始时调用 super()._determine_components()

这使得子类不必在其余目录不依赖于它或它被破坏时强制创建编码器配置。在此方法结束时,应设置属性 Catalog.latent_dims,以便可以使用该信息构建头部。